Dissecting the Secrets of Champagne Production
Champagne, a indulgence drink synonymous with sophistication, holds a legendary place in the world of beverages. Crafted in the heart of France's famed Champagne region, its production is a complex process involving traditional techniques and fervent attention to detail. From the selection of grapes to the final aging, each stage shapes the complexity that defines this legendary effervescent drink.
The journey begins with carefully cultivated grapes, predominantly Chardonnay, Pinot Noir, and Pinot Meunier. These valuable fruits are gathered at their peak ripeness, ensuring the foundation of a truly outstanding Champagne. Following picking, the grapes undergo crushing to yield the liquid. This vital juice is then fermented into wine, a process shaped by the region's unique terroir.
- Afterward to the first fermentation, the Champagne undergoes a special second fermentation within the bottle itself. This step, known as tirage, introduces yeast and sugar, resulting the characteristic effervescence that defines Champagne.
- Over time this second fermentation, invisible bubbles form, building within the bottle. The force created by these bubbles refines the wine, improving its flavor and depth.
- Ultimately, after a period of repose, the Champagne is ready for consumption. Each bottle has been meticulously crafted, a testament to the dedication of the Champagne producers.

Champagne's Versatility Beyond the Glass
Champagne, often regarded with celebrations and special occasions, is a beverage that possesses much more than just its celebratory aura. This versatile sparkling wine, celebrated for its delicate bubbles and complex flavors, has become an increasingly popular ingredient in the culinary world. Chefs are discovering its ability to complement a wide range of dishes, from savory starters to decadent desserts.
- Indeed, Champagne's acidity provides a refreshing balance to rich and fatty foods, while its subtle fruitiness contributes a layer of complexity to sauces and marinades.
- Additionally, its effervescence can elevate simple dishes into something truly special.
